Exploding information quantities to the emergence of the term ‘Big Data’ for datasets which can’t be handled by common database and data processing tools. It literally means what it says, but beyond Volume, there are additional characteristics commonly associated with Big Data. These include Velocity – the rate at which the data is generated (and therefore changes) is rapid; and Variety/Variability – multiple data types renders standard tools incapable of handling it. Generally Big Data refers to datasets measured in terabytes, petabytes, or greater. The term can refer to the datasets themselves, as well as techniques for analysis and visualisation.
